Now I've done it! I've been working on this since 10 last night (13 hours).

I was trying to get a little gingerbread love for my verizon SGT last night and I hosed it up. I've followed the Stock Rom 2.3.3 how to from over on XDA and everything goes swimmingly and I get success 1/fail 0 in both steps. The problem comes when I reboot into recovery mode and i get E:failed to mount /efs (invalid argument) followed by a bunch of "e: failed this", "e:can't mount that" with a final message of "multi-csc applied failed".

The result from rebooting takes me through the startup splashes and it gets hung up on "Samsung" and it flickers every now and again.

I'm lost and too scared to ask anything over on XDA and really hope someone here can help.

If you can get the download screen, volume down and power button, then get this file. Rename, remove the .md5 extension, then use odin ver3 to flash this using pda. It should put you back to stock then update to EB28. I have since used superoneclick for root and all is good!
